(TSE:6501), today announced that Mr Guillaume de Pommereau has been appointed as Chief Financial Officer (CFO) of Hitachi Europe. The appointment will be effective from 1 st April 2015.

Mr de Pommereau currently serves as Finance Director at Hitachi Europe and succeeds Mr Sunayama who returns to Japan and has been appointed Board Director and CFO of Hitachi Solutions, Ltd.

Mr de Pommereau’s appointment marks the first time a European employee has held the position of CFO within Hitachi Europe and follows a recent number of executive changes as part of Hitachi’s new “autonomous decentralized global management ” structure.

Before Mr de Pommereau joined Hitachi Europe in 2014, he was European CFO for Takeda Pharmaceuticals Europe Ltd. and held Finance Director positions at Alliance Healthcare (Distribution) Ltd., Newell Rubbermaid Inc. and KPNQwest. Mr de Pommereau has also worked for Dell Inc. and PriceWaterhouseCoopers LLP. In his new role, he will be responsible for accelerating the evolution of the finance team, transforming the function into a business partner role from an accounting role, in order to support the growth of Hitachi in Europe.

The new management structure in which the current Chief Executive for Europe, Klaus Dieter Rennert becomes Chief Executive for EMEA-CIS, is being implemented from 1st April 2015 in order to accelerate Hitachi’s growth in the global market.

Through its 2015 Mid-term Management Plan, Hitachi has set a goal of achieving an overseas sales ratio of more than 50% by the end of FY2015 (year ending March 31, 2016) while expanding its Social Innovation Business.
